870c22359f4d36fcaad7f7bdf8817319bcf4b0737ba453829c2e5ff449f78d54

1301056 (519777 blocks ago)

⏴ Block 1301055 (a13938e9…80b) | Block 1301057 ⏵ | Latest block ⏭

Metadata

16/04/2023, 16:34 UTC (721d 21:54:36 ago) 19.3 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details